What are the names of the two underground storage stems that you use as food?

Two underground storage stems used as food are tubers and rhizomes. Tubers are thickened, fleshy underground stems like potatoes, while rhizomes are horizontal underground stems like ginger that grow beneath the surface.

What is difference between rhizomes and stem tubers?

Rhizomes are underground stems that grow horizontally and produce new shoots, while stem tubers are swollen underground storage structures that store nutrients for the plant. Rhizomes can give rise to new plants, while stem tubers are primarily used for storing energy.


What type of stem is an iris?

Iris plants have rhizomatous stems. Rhizomes are horizontal underground stems that produce roots and shoots, allowing the plant to spread and grow.
